The funny thing is that people assume MC will be able to figure out a consistent counter to the 1-1-1 all-in. It's been around for ages and no Protoss seems to have a consistent answer yet. Why would MC figure something out at such an arbitrary time when the all-in has still been effective for so long?

Well b/c he's MC. The Protoss President. Who has revolutionize the Protoss's play style back in the day he won GSL with 6 gates timing attack, show ppl how to use FFs, Stargates phoenix opening vs both Zerg and terran. If anyone has changed and helped protoss the most, that's must be MC.


Oh, I definitely agree that MC has been the hero of Protoss and seems to have pioneered so many different things for Toss. But that doesn't change the fact that the 1-1-1 all-in has been so effective for so long, thus my doubt that MC will find a way to consistently deal with it in less than a week. But I'd love to be proven wrong, since I'm tired of seeing it work so much.


1-1-1 is not unbeatable. the key is to be able to scout and find out early that he is doing 1-1-1. Early Pressure like 3 or 4 gates, blink stalker rush or fast HT can defeat the build since it has one of the weakest openings (just marines)


I never said it was unbeatable. My point is to mention that no consistent solution has been found. You make it sound so simple and easy to deal with, but it doesn't change the fact that we saw Inca, Tassadar, and anyPro get 1-1-1'd into oblivion in the Up/Downs, we saw MC fall to it when Bomber did it, and IIRC (I may be wrong about this one) Ganzi did it to HuK at MLG Anaheim. We've seen Genius fall to it from Rain a good while back. Puzzle died to it on his stream recently. It's definitely not unbeatable but it's definitely really hard to hold off, which is why I say that no consistent solution has been found for it.


alrite i have to agree with you that its hard to hold off the 1-1-1 timing push. However i would like to bring out the fact that its hard if you are turtling or playing FE. I am actually a terran myself and i have a high win rate against protoss who plays FE without proper scouting. However terran players themselves is also taking a great risk against early pressure/push aggressive play by protoss if they decide to do 1-1-1. Early blink stalkers especially, when they can blink into ur base ignoring ur early wall in, n also targetting down your early banshee easily.


So you're saying the way to beat the 1-1-1 allin is to do a faster allin? :p


its not necessary an all in. but an early pressure/observer play into expansion is better than you do some greedy FE build to hold off 1-1-1. At least u need to be able to defend or preferably kill the first cloacked/uncloacked banshee then it will make life alot harder for the terran.


opening blink stalker is horrible against terran. even if the terran is going 1-1-1. getting a robo too? suicide


i had tested it out. you will have your blink stalkers just slightly later than terran's first banshee is out. and u can surprise the terran, killing his banshee with ur blinks in a blink of an eye lol. After his 1st banshee died, he will need quite some time to prepare his siegetanks and wat more a raven. You will have plenty of time to get prepared or apply more pressure to the terran. Furthermore, if the game is dragged to mid/late game, blink stalkers are good if you blink into their sieged up tanks line, they will hurt themselves with their splash damage. And of course i do not mean that u ONLY have blink stalkers till the end, mix in some psi storms and chargelots for their marines and banshees. yes u will the edge or at least an even game.
I am not making this up tho, i had experienced this just that i dont have replays now

You won't have any detection for his first banshee ._.
And if your opponent lets his banshee die to Blink Stalkers he's not higher than Diamond.

Psi Storm/Charge/Blink cost 550/550 btw, are you serious? No way you can afford that, because then you don't even have any High Templar...

And we are still talking about someone who could just go for an inbase expansion, because you can't scout him before the 8 minute mark (cloak means that you can't scout with the first observer)
